These are only for those patients who are housebound because of illness or disability, or are too ill to come to the surgery.

If possible, telephone the surgery before 10.00am and explain the problem to the receptionists - one of the doctors may ring to discuss your problem. We try to visit the most ill patients first. The receptionist will ask for your telephone number as the doctor may need it. Visits requested after 12 noon may be seen the following day unless they are urgent.

Home visits take up a lot of a doctor's time and often they are unnecessary. Generally, it is not harmful to bring a child with a temperature or a rash to the surgery and you may be asked to do this. Please help us by coming into the surgery whenever possible as consultations at the surgery enable the doctor to use all the equipment available in order to make an informed diagnosis.
